What I Check Before Buying
Before I choose any 8 cubic feet fridge, I always think about my daily needs. I ask myself how much food I usually store, whether I need a freezer compartment, and how much space I actually have in my room or kitchen. I also pay attention to the door swing direction, since that can make a big difference in tight spaces.
Storage Layout and Shelving
One thing I always look at is the interior layout. A good 8 cubic feet fridge should have adjustable shelves, door bins, and a crisper drawer if possible. I prefer models that let me rearrange the shelves because it helps me store tall bottles, meal prep containers, and larger items more easily. For me, a smart layout matters just as much as total capacity.
Freezer Space Matters
Some 8 cubic feet fridges come with a small freezer section, while others offer more generous freezer space. I think about whether I actually freeze food often. If I keep frozen meals, ice cream, or ice trays, I make sure the freezer is practical and not just an afterthought. In my experience, a separate freezer compartment is more convenient than a tiny shelf-style freezer.
Energy Efficiency
I always check the energy rating before I buy. A fridge runs all day, so I want one that uses less electricity and helps keep my utility bills manageable. Energy-efficient models are usually better for long-term savings, and I like knowing I’m making a more responsible choice. For me, this is one of the most important things to compare.
Noise Level
If I’m placing the fridge in a bedroom, studio apartment, or office, noise becomes a big concern. I prefer a model that runs quietly so it doesn’t disturb my sleep or concentration. I usually read customer reviews to see whether the compressor is loud or if the fridge tends to vibrate. In my experience, a quiet fridge makes a huge difference in comfort.
Temperature Control
I want a fridge that gives me easy and reliable temperature control. Some models have simple dial controls, while others offer more precise settings. I like being able to adjust the temperature depending on what I’m storing. If I notice that a fridge has uneven cooling, I usually avoid it because I want my food to stay fresh consistently.
Build Quality and Durability
When I spend money on a fridge, I want it to last. I look for sturdy shelves, solid door seals, and a well-built exterior. Stainless steel or high-quality coated finishes often feel more durable to me, though I also consider how easy they are to clean. I believe a fridge should handle daily use without feeling flimsy.
Defrost Type
I also check whether the fridge is manual defrost or frost-free. A frost-free model is easier for me because it saves time and effort. However, if I’m trying to keep costs lower, I may consider manual defrost as long as I’m okay with occasional maintenance. I always weigh convenience against budget before deciding.
Best Use Cases
In my opinion, an 8 cubic feet fridge works best for one or two people, small households, dorm living, guest rooms, or office break rooms. I find it ideal when I need a balance between compact size and useful storage. It is not usually the best choice for a large family, but for my personal or secondary storage needs, it can be perfect.
